Оптикоэлектронное арифметическое устройство
Иллюстрации
Показать всеРеферат
О П И С А Н И Е 285350
ИЗОБРЕТЕНИ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
Союз Советских
Социалистических
Республик
Зависимое от авт. свидетельства №
Кл. 42ms, 7/38
42h, 38
Заявлено 14.1Ч.1965 (№ 1004594/18-24) с присоединением заявки №
Приоритет
Опубликовано 29.Х.1970. Бюллетень № 33
Дата опубликования описания 24.П.1971
МПК G 06f 7/38
G 02f 3/00
УДК 681.325.5:621.383 (088.8) Комитет по делам иаобретеииЯ и открытиЯ при Совете Мииистрре
СССР
Авторы изобретения
В. Н. Иванов, В. Ф. Писаренко и Р. Ф. Иванов
Заявитель
ОПТИКОЭЛЕКТРОННОЕ АРИФМЕТИЧЕСКОЕ УСТРОИСТВО
Изобретение относится к вычислительной технике и оптоэлектронике.
Известны арифметические устройства, содержащие электроннолучевую трубку, диафрагмтt и светопроводы.
В предложенном устройстве светопроводы расположены вдоль побочных диагоналей матрицы управляемых диафрагм, помещенных перед экраном электроннолучевой трубки, и связан-> с фоточувствительными входами сумматора параллельного действия. Это позволяет упростить устройство и увеличить объем обрабатываемой информации.
На чертеже изображена предлагаемая функциональная схема устройства. Оптическая часть устройства состоит из люминесцирующего покрытия экрана электроннолучевой трубки 1 и системы светопроводов 2.
Перемножаемые двоичные числа А и В задаются матрицами диафрагм. В описываемом макете матрицами служат перфокарты.
Число А перфорируется столбцами, и перфокарта представляет собой столбцовую матрицу. Перфокарта числа В образует строчную матрицу.
Для выполнения операции перемножения чисел А и В изготовляют перфокарты-матрицы этих чисел. Столбцовую и строчную матрицы совмещают так, чтобы их диагонали совпали, При этом образуется матрица 8 произведения чисел А В.
Последнюю помещают между экраном электроннолучевой трубки 1 и светопровода5 ми 2.
Электронный луч сканирует матрицу по строкам или столбцам и воздействует через светопроводы 2 на фоточувствительные входы усилителя 4.
10 Необходимо отметить, что требование к качеству растра на экране электроннолучевой трубки может быть невысоким. В качестве развертывающих напряжений можно использовать сигнал гармонической формы. Направ15 ление обхода столбцов или строк не имеет значения, поэтому в одном из координатных направлений можно использовать обратный ход луча. Развертка на осциллографе по оси
«Х» обычная, а на вход «У» подается гармо>0 ническое напряжение большой амплитуды.
Устойчивость растра поддерживается устройством синхронизации.
Усилители увеличивают амплитуду напряжения до необходимой для опрокидывания триггеров 5 величины. Триггеры соединены по схеме суммирующего устройства с параллельным вводом чисел в каждый разряд.
В данном случае задача решается просто, благодаря отсутствию электрической связи
30 входов сумматора.
285350
А = 10 10 — 1 а, 2=1
В = 10 10 — bt, l=-1 где
1=
Подписное
Тираж 480
Заказ 262, 5
Изд. № 150
Типография, пр. Сапунова, 2
Число усилителей должно быть равно числу диагоналей, а количество триггеров — на единицу больше числа последних.
Покажем, что состояния триггеров определяют произведение чисел АВ.
Действительно, пусть двоичное число А равно: где m ) r задано прямоугольной столбцовой матрицей.
Число В задано прямоугольной строчной матрицей где S)n, и а, bt — элементы матриц.
Совместим столбцовую и строчную матрицу так, чтобы их диагонали совпали.
- Получим матрицу С, каждый элемент которой — Сдl представляет собой логическое произведение элементов матриц А и В, то есть
CR =а;иЬ ;, а; = а — элементы столбцовой матрицы А, 1, 2, ..., и — номер строки, 1, 2,..., т — номер столбца, а — цифра k-го разряда, 6н = bl — элемент строчной матрицы В, l, 2,..., n — номер строки, 1, 2,..., т — номер столбца.
Из матрицы С легко получается произведение чисел А и В. Для этого достаточно составить сумму
10 + ; 10- y C, 5
A+ t=3 где t, = k+l.
Ct,t представляет собой сумму элеменkyt=t тов матрицы (Сы), симметричных относительно главной диагонали С,;, так как сумма их индексов k+ l= t фиксирована для фиксированного 1. Назовем эти элементы лежащими на побочных диагоналях.
Из вышесказанного видно, что считывание результата умножения чисел А и В сводится к суммированию элементов матрицы С, стоящих на побочных диагоналях. Такая операция выполняется в оптикоэлектронном арифметическом блоке, Оптимальное арифметическое устройство может быть использовано и для выполнения других арифметических действий над двоичными числами.
Предмет изобретения
Оптикоэлектронное арифметическое устройство, содержашее электроннолучевую трубку, диафрагмы и светопроводы, отличающееся
ЗО тем, что, с целью упрощения устройства и увеличения объема обраоать1ваемой информа ции, в нем светопроводы расположены вдоль побочных диагоналей матрицы управляемых диафрагм, помещенных перед экраном элект35 роннолучевой трубки, и связаны с фоточувствительными входами сумматора параллельного действия,